Five months after the oral listening to towards Rodrigo Rato started for the alleged illicit origin of his fortune, all that continues to be is to know the ruling of the magistrates. This Friday, the Madrid Court left the trial for sentencing after 56 periods. The president of the court docket, Ángela Acevedo, informed all of the events that they now have to attend: “We are not going to be able to issue the sentence in five days, but we hope it will be within a reasonable period of time,” she informed them earlier than ending a fancy course of that has put somebody who was one of the vital highly effective politicians and bankers in Spain on the bench. Regarding Rato, former managing director of the International Monetary Fund (IMF) and vice chairman within the Government of José María Aznar, there may be now a request from the Anti-Corruption Prosecutor's Office for 63 years in jail for 11 tax crimes, cash laundering and corruption between people. And many inquiries to resolve.

Will he return to jail? Rato left the Soto del Real jail (Madrid) in October 2020 after spending two years locked up (of the 4 and a half 12 months sentence imposed on him by the black card case of Caja Madrid and Bankia). Since then, the potential for returning to jail has hovered over his life and, additionally, this newest trial that has been held towards him. “After my departure, I have returned several times to see former colleagues and now friends. And I hope to continue doing it, but only to visit,” he confesses in his memoir entitled So far we’ve come.

The Madrid Court now has a 63-year-old Anti-Corruption petition on the desk, which opens the door to that hypothetical return if he’s discovered responsible. Although, in that case, Rato would nonetheless have a battle forward of him. If the previous minister appeals the sentence (even reaching the Supreme Court), he may keep away from going to jail, because the sentence would nonetheless not be remaining till the final occasion is pronounced. But, within the occasion {that a} very excessive penalty is imposed, the situation turns into sophisticated. In different instances of corruption, the Supreme Court was not waited for and entry was ordered when it was realized that, after the ruling was issued, the chance of flight had multiplied.

Will the proof supporting the case be legitimate? The trial started with the so-called preliminary questions, which the protection took benefit of to show the violations of rights that they think about to have taken place throughout the investigation of the information. In this case, the legal professionals of the accused, and particularly that of Rato, raised the nullity of the searches of houses and workplaces that passed off in April 2015—when this process started—understanding that most of the paperwork seized weren’t They had judicial authorization. That is, the defenses questioned the legality of the proof that helps the whole process and, due to this fact, the validity of the judicial case. The court docket must rule on this problem within the ruling, because it postponed its evaluation to that second.

Who will win the battle of professional stories? In the approaching weeks, the court docket should additionally immerse itself within the professional analyzes that have been exhibited in an extended oral listening to that lasted 5 months: from December 2023 to May 2024. In trials on tax crimes (as on this case ), these stories often play a basic position. And its weight is noticeable within the sentences. Each of the events, effectively conscious of this, emphasised the conclusions that profit them, and tried to downplay people who hurt them.

“In this case, the judicial aid has operated as an expert for the prosecution,” Rato's lawyer attacked throughout her remaining presentation. “This part does not understand the role of the IGAE [Intervención General de la Administración del Estado] in this case because the report deals with a matter outside its jurisdiction,” additionally charged the protection of the previous vice chairman, who introduced his personal professional stories to the listening to. Previously, throughout their assertion earlier than the court docket, the Treasury consultants had put their technique on the ropes: amongst different extremes, these technicians harassed that the previous minister promoted banking operations to “make difficult” the traceability of his property and the “monitoring of the money.” , in addition to company mechanisms to “protect the origin of funds.”

Where does the suspected property come from? It is the massive query and the origin of the whole course of. The former politician flatly denied the accusation of the Anti-Corruption Prosecutor's Office and guaranteed that the whole fortune below suspicion was “clean money.” Thus, he defined that part of these funds correspond to the inheritance of an organization from his father in Switzerland. Another half is said to 2 financial institution accounts that he opened within the United States throughout his time as managing director of the IMF between 2004 and 2007. One was used to obtain his wage and the opposite included the compensation of a mortgage and the quantity for the sale of a property, as said. Regarding the truth that this second account was situated first within the Bahamas after which in Switzerland, the previous Minister of Economy hid behind the truth that it was a call adopted by the financial institution itself.

Regarding the cash acquired for his consulting work for firms reminiscent of Lazard, Criteria Caixa or Telefónica, in addition to his participation in conferences after returning to Spain, Rato said that he invoiced these providers via Kradonara (the corporate the place the epicenter of the case) as a result of behind them there was a “flesh and blood” group working. However, the Prosecutor's Office doesn’t give credibility to this thesis and insists that the target of this fashion of working was to realize a tax discount. Finally, the previous chief of the Popular Party denied having chosen Bankia's promoting businesses and that he acquired sure commissions for it.

Did Rato's circle of belief take part? In flip, the magistrates should delve into the dimension of the alleged plot. They must reply the query of whether or not anybody else participated within the alleged operation to cover his fortune, in addition to within the alleged maneuvers to award Bankia contracts in change for commissions. On the one hand, the Prosecutor's Office factors to Domingo Plazas, whom it considers the previous vice chairman's tax advisor, though each deny it. On the opposite hand, amongst others, he factors out Teresa Arellano, who was his secretary for many years; and José Manuel Fernández Norniella, who was a trusted man of the previous minister throughout his time within the Government and within the monetary establishment.
